Saturday, Dec 16,2006 will be carved into my psyche forever...
It was the BEST day of Walleye Fishing that I have ever encountered - Bar none.
Was out to fish with Steve Hamilton and Jackson Brawn on Steve's boat on Adolphus Reach from 1100 - 1645.
Before we got all the lines out for the first pass, the outside board went off and we had the first fish of the day, five minutes after starting.
The fish was landed and released and away we went again.
To summarize the day as it would be a long post and most of the details are vague and fading fast. It's tough to keep track of the sizes and weights without writing them down.
We totalled 13 fish in the five hours, including 9 double digits - A PB for Steve of 14.25 lbs and the first ever for me - a TRIPLE HEADER....

We were fishing east of the ferry, but short of the Keith Shoal buoy, in 75-85 feet of water. We landed eight on Reef Runner(deep)- Purple Demon, a couple on TailDancers TDD11(Clown) and one on a Purple Demon Ripstick. We ran six lines and never had a tangle - good boating and landing skills.

We wanted to get on the fish. We had been up there for 8 days straight.....playing Guide to a bunch of friends.....Its amazing what time on the water produces....I see how important it is for a guide to stay on the conditions, as they really changed (fish catching) from day to day.
The numbers were up for everyone, but the sizes seemed WAY DOWN. However, because of our trial and errors each day, and noticing what everyone was using, AND USING SOMETHING DIFFERENT, we were able to key in on the bigger fish.
